Yvette Cooper: Fine social media over abusive content

The Chair of the ÃÛÑ¿´«Ã½ Affairs Select Committee Yvette Cooper has accused Facebook, Twitter and Google of failing to remove hateful and abusive material "quickly enough" from their platforms.

Senior executives from the companies were cross-examined by the Select Committee about extremist content on their platforms. The hearing followed Twitter banning some white extremists from their site.

Ms Cooper told Radio 4's World at One that although some progress had been made, tougher action was needed. "If you're talking about illegal, banned or extremist content...the kind of thing that might be linked to terrorism, for example, and they're not removing it swiftly enough, there should be a system of fines in place".
